Window Hanging

Materials Required:
  • An iron
  • Crayon sharper or a knife (to make crayon shavings)
  • Crayons
  • Picture of a landscape or a portrait, dried leaves, etc
  • Scissors
  • Wax paper
How to Make Window Hanging
  • Cut out two pieces of waxed paper, of exactly the same size. The size should be a little bigger than the picture with which you want to make the wall hanging.
  • Place the wax paper on a flat surface and glue the picture and dried leaves on it.
  • On the uncovered portion of the waxed paper, put some crayon shavings in contrasting colors.
  • Put a few layers of newspaper on your ironing board and place the waxed paper artwork on top of it.
  • Cover the waxed paper artwork with the second waxed paper and again put a layer of newspapers on top of it.
  • Now iron the entire thing at medium heat. When the waxed paper layers get stuck together, turn off the iron.
  • Keep the hanging aside for sometime to let it cool. Afterwards, trim the edges carefully.
  • Attach a loop to the waxed paper for hanging purposes and your wall hanging is ready.
Hanging Paper Holder

Materials Required:
  • Crayons, paint, or markers
  • Hole-punch
  • Scissors
  • Thick needle
  • Thick thread
  • Two plain paper plates
How to Make Hanging Paper Holder
  • Cut one of the paper plates into half.
  • Along the straight edge of the cut paper plate, punch holes (about an inch apart).
  • Place the cut plate on the full paper plate, aligning them perfectly around the circular end.
  • Punch holes along the circular end of both the plates, again about an inch apart.
  • Sew the circular edges of the plates with the help of a thick thread.
  • Decorate the holder with crayons, markers, or paint.
  • Make a hole for hanging the wall pocket on the wall.
